The Impact of Implementing Paid Leave Policies:

The implementation of paid leave policies can have several positive effects on both employees and the overall economy. By ensuring that workers have the opportunity to take time off and rest, productivity and job satisfaction can increase. Employees who have a better work-life balance are often more motivated and less prone to burnout. This, in turn, can lead to higher retention rates and reduced turnover, benefiting businesses in the long run.

Moreover, the encouragement of staggered vacations and flexible working hours can help alleviate congestion during peak holiday seasons. By distributing vacation days more evenly, travel and tourism industries can experience a boost throughout the year. Additionally, with more time off, individuals are likely to engage in leisure activities, leading to increased spending and a positive impact on local businesses.

However, the successful implementation of these policies will require effective communication and cooperation between employers and employees. Employers must ensure that the workload is managed efficiently, and employees must be responsible in planning and utilizing their leave days. Furthermore, the effectiveness of the policies will need to be regularly assessed and adjusted if necessary.

The Cultural Significance of the Changxin Palace Lamp:

The Changxin Palace Lamp is a symbol of China's glorious history and holds great cultural significance. Crafted from bronze and gilded, this lamp stands at nearly half a meter tall and depicts a palace maid holding a lantern. Its exquisite design and attention to detail make it one of the most captivating artifacts of its time.

However, beyond its physical beauty, the story behind the creation of the Changxin Palace Lamp raises intriguing questions about the social and economic context in which it was made. Who crafted it, and what was their social status? What motivated them to create such a masterpiece? How was it produced, and what kind of training did the artisans receive? Understanding the answers to these questions can provide valuable insights into the historical significance of the lamp and the society in which it was created.

Unfortunately, as time passed and the lamp was buried underground, the environment in which it was produced no longer exists. Reconstructing this information requires meticulous research and piecing together fragments of evidence found in literature, inscriptions, and archaeological sites. By delving into the lamp's creation and unravelling its historical context, we gain a deeper appreciation for its beauty and the cultural legacy it represents.
